The wait may finally be over for Ain Dubai fans. The world’s tallest observation wheel, standing at 250 meters, could soon spin back to life. This iconic landmark, located on Bluewaters Island, has been closed since March 2022 for maintenance, leaving visitors eager for updates. Now, recent developments suggest its long-anticipated reopening may be just around the corner. Recent video footage and eyewitness accounts reveal that Ain Dubai has been gently turning, sparking excitement among locals and tourists alike. The UAE has announced its November 2024 fuel prices, bringing slight increases across all petrol categories compared to October rates. The monthly adjustment, made by the Ministry of Energy’s Fuel Prices Monitoring Committee, aligns domestic fuel costs with global oil price averages while factoring in distribution expenses. Good news for book lovers in Bahrain: the Bahrain International Book Fair is finally coming back after a long break. The much-awaited event is set to run from October 23 to November 1, 2025, at the Bahrain International Exhibition Center. The last edition of the fair was held before the COVID-19 pandemic, and since then, it’s been on hold due to various challenges. Now, it’s making a long-awaited return, and the organizers are preparing a full program. This year’s fair will bring together publishers, authors, and readers from Bahrain and beyond. As Dubai gears up to celebrate Eid Al Adha 2025, the Roads and Transport Authority (RTA) has announced several updates that will affect daily travel, from free parking to changes in metro and bus services. Free Public Parking in Dubai during Eid Al Adha 2025 Parking across most public spaces in Dubai will be free from Thursday, June 5, to Sunday, June 8. This does not apply to multi-level parking terminals, which will remain paid throughout the holiday period. Travelling to Japan is about to get easier for UAE citizens. Starting July 1, 2025, UAE nationals holding ordinary passports will be able to stay in Japan for up to 90 days without a visa — a significant increase from the previous 30-day limit. The update was confirmed by the UAE Embassy in Tokyo, and it applies to ordinary passport holders travelling for short-term purposes, such as sightseeing, business, or visiting friends and family. Visitors to Global Village Dubai will have extra time to explore its wonders during Ramadan. The popular park is extending its opening hours for the holy month, allowing families and friends to enjoy its many attractions, markets, and food stalls late into the night. From Sunday to Wednesday, the park will be open from 5 PM to 1 AM, while weekend hours (Thursday to Saturday) will be extended until 2 AM.
